Position Overview:



We are seeking a permanent Optical Transport Engineer to join our Telecommunications Department in Winnipeg, Manitoba.


Responsibilities:


Design optical transport, channel multiplex, clocking systems and customer service interface solutions as part of the overall

communications carrier and multiplex systems to provide effective, efficient and reliable user communications over the

backbone of the communications network.
Design communications facilities for teleprotection, protection, control and operating circuits under the departmental practices

to consider independent routing, latency, reliability and operating and maintenance requirements.
Design communications facilities for Powerline Carrier (PLC) equipment to support operations data over transmission

facilities.
Provide related project support, written hardware and firmware specifications and configurations, performance and security

testing and analysis specifications, material procurement and selection, engineering design drawings, bills of material,

installation work packages, asset database entries, and commissioning test procedures. Direct and collaborate with

draftspersons, technical assistants and technicians assigned to support installations.
Prepare Capital Project Justification reports, project reports and cost estimates, progress reporting, maintenance procedural

input, drawings and project workflow documentation to assist with initiation of related projects.
Provide subject engineering design support for design team members, technical support staff which may include on-site

support of project activities anywhere in Manitoba.
Regularly communicate with other departments, utilities, suppliers, and industry organizations to acquire and exchange

project-related requirements and information and to develop and maintain relevant expert level technical working knowledge.
Establish and update design, installation and commissioning schedules to assist with cost and schedule control of projects. As required, make related technical presentations. Required to travel within and outside the province and occasionally outside the country in performance of duties. Understand and employ pertinent industry and utility practices and standards to address the design role for the corporation.

Demonstrated KSA to plan, design, specify, organize, and control complex communications transport and channel multiplex

equipment projects including configuration and installation of long-range transport systems, channel interface, amplifiers,

digital cross connect system, optical filtering, wave division multiplexing, power line carrier, teleprotection, synchronization

clocking systems, network management systems and alarm transport systems including system protocols and interface

standards.
